I wonder if the read (and/or write) speed of the CFFA is influenced
by the speed of the CF card?

Theoretically, a "1x" card would support 150KB/sec, so unless there
is something peculiar going on, *any* CF card should be about as fast
as an Apple could transfer data--and much faster than the 11kB/sec
that sampled sound would require.


It seems the CF cards have unusually long setup times for data
transfer that considering the typically small IO transactions that
Apple II's do, severely impacts the total I/O throughput you can
achieve - apparently to the degree that even 1980's class hard disk
drives can outperform it.

The hardware design of the CFFA would need to incorporate some sort of
asynchronous buffering that enabled the CF card to be read and filling
a buffer while the card firmware emptied it.

This would be a very different CFFA design, since the CFFA does not
include a microcontroller.

I've not looked at the CFFA's design in detail, but I'm fairly certain
it doesn't utilise a technique like this, and as a result manages only
modest data transfer rates.

All data handling and card control (apart from hardware handshakes)
are done by 6502-based firmware.
